It’s the first full proper week in January, and for those of you starting off for the first time, or the 30th time, the essentials need to stay the same.

If you are the one who is responsible for the shopping in your household, then you need to make a statement of intent in terms of what you need to do.

If you go to the supermarket, shop locally or shop online, then you have a great opportunity to make sure all or least most of the food and drink coming into your household is mostly natural and fresh where possible.

There will probably be a massive difference between this week’s shop and the one you did in the week before Christmas.

The one before Christmas will have made you feel terrible eventually, the one you make this week should enliven you again, build some really strong foundations for your immune system again, and really set in stone the back up system you’re going to need for a far more active January!

A good way to plan your shop is write down a lot of the meals you intend making as part of your new healthy regime, and buy accordingly. This takes needless waste out of the equation.

If you are truly serious about getting into shape and getting healthy, then please stop making excuses to yourself. This includes “reasoning” that you can still buy lots of treats as you will “never eat them”, YOU WILL!!

Stop buying the alcohol because it will be so tough not to have “the odd glass that turns into two”.

This week is about taking away the temptations away again, so you’re not so easily tempted.

This week is also about giving yourself every chance of success, and it all starts with your biggest shop of the week for the essentials in life that will eventually shape the way you look and feel.
